Kids Workshop: Insects and How They Are Helpful

An educational workshop for kids about the role of helpful insects in nature.

Wed, 8 Jul 2026 10:00 AM – 11:30 AM (America/New_York) The Bower: Native Plant Landscape and Sculpture Park Shermans Dale , Pennsylvania
The Kids Workshop: Insects and How They Are Helpful, hosted at The Bower: Native Plant Landscape and Sculpture Park, provides an engaging way for children to learn about the vital role insects play in our ecosystem. Through interactive exploration, kids will discover how different insects contribute to plant health and biodiversity. This workshop is designed to foster an appreciation for the small creatures that keep our gardens thriving, all within the beautiful, natural environment of The Bower.
